Emergency services have been called to Tower Park after a car crashed into a barrier.

According to a Dorset Police spokesman the collision occurred at the roundabout near Tesco just after 4.30pm.

The spokesman added that the vehicle, a black Ford Galaxy, registered to a man from Poole, was “smoking” and fire service had been called to the scene.

A spokesman for Dorset and Wiltshire Fire and Rescue Service confirmed they attended and made the vehicle safe.

There were two people in the car but neither were injured.

There has also been a two-vehicle crash on the B3073 Christchurch Road near Parley Cross.

The collision involved a silver Mini and a black Vauxhall Vivaro van and took place around 4.20pm According to police the road is partially blocked and traffic is able to pass but it is causing some traffic delays in the area.

There are currently no details about injuries.

There is also slow traffic on the B3073 Leigh Road in Wimborne at the St Catherine’s junction, because of an accident involving two vehicles.

Police were called at 4.10pm to reports of a crash between a red Land rover, registered to a woman from Bournemouth, and a grey Mini, registered to a man from Wimborne.

There are no reports of any injuries at this time.
